Arizona Supreme Court

Alexander M., Dominic M., Daniel M., Natalie M. and Savannah M., Petitioners v. the Honorable Lisa Abrams…

July 14, 2014235 Ariz. 104

Summary

The Arizona Supreme Court held that a juvenile court may not delegate to ADES the decision whether reunification of dependent children with their parents is in the children's best interests. Before authorizing ADES to return children to parents, the court must independently determine, based on the circumstances then presented, that reunification is in the children's best interests and would not create a substantial risk of harm. The court vacated the juvenile court's order because it delegated that determination to ADES despite finding that returning the children would presently pose a substantial risk of harm.
